  12. The Huskers are going to be facing another Katy RB when they play Illinois this week. Donovon Young is the former Katy RB you will see. He was referred to as "The Truckmaster" at Katy because he delighted in running over defenders. A very odd coincidence between Adam and Donovon is that they both tore an ACL their junior year, both early in the first game of the season and both against the same team ... the North Shore Mustangs. A team that the Katy faithful refer to as the "Beast from the East" Katy plays their home games west of Houston just off I-10 while North Shore plays their home games in a stadium in fart east Houston. Sad that both of these 2 premier RB's had to suspend their promising careers which dampened interst interest in them by recruiters from many major schools. However it did pay dividends for Illinois and the Huskers. I'm sure Adam and Donovon will find an opportunity to meet and share a moment some where on the field tomorrow.   18. Atbone95 ... I'm impressed ... you know your football. He led Katy to the 2005 championship game against Southlake Carrol. Andy played the game with a broken bone in his non-throwing hand. Southlake Carroll won 30-14. He attracted very few DIV I offers. TCU took a chance on him and offered a scholly. And what do you know ... he started as a true freshman and led TCU to a Rose Bowl win his senior year. Hats off to you Atbone95 ... student of the game with a great memory.
